On Friday, the queer internet was set ablaze by a single image, an image that most of us have been unable to burn from our brains over the weekend.
When editor and Food 4 Thot podcaster Fran Tirado posted the image in question—a platformed, open-toed gray Ugg boot with rainbow soles—everyone was agog.
“As someone who’s seen a LOT of bad pride campaigns,” Tirado posted, “I’ve never seen anything as dark as this opened-toed rainbow platform ugg.”

Tirado wasn’t the only one in utter disbelief. NewNowNext editor Sam Manzella prayed that the shoes were fake, while others noticed the striking resemblance the shoe bears to a post-surgical foot brace. Others simply confessed that, ugly as the shoes were, they were kind of a lewk.
Cut to today, and the brand Ugg itself has added its voice to the discourse. Only an hour ago, the verified Ugg twitter account responded with: “Good news, this style isn’t UGG or part of our long-awaited Pride capsule.” Apparenty, we’ll have to wait until May 20 to see what Ugg has in store for Pride 2021.
